Peanut Butter Easter Eggs ( rbsteen9)1/2 cup butter, softened 2 1/3 cups confectioners sugar 1 cup graham cracker crumbs 1/2 cup creamy peanut butter 1/2 tsp vanilla 1 1/2 cups dark chocolate chips 2 tbsp shortening Pastel Sprinkles In a large bowl, cream the butter. Gradually add the confectioners' sugar, graham cracker crumbs, peanut butter, and vanilla. Shape into 16 eggs.. Place on waxed paper-lined baking sheets. Refrigerate for 30 minutes or until firm. In a microwave, melt the chocolate chips and the shortening. Stir until smooth. Dip the eggs into the chocolate. Allow the excess to drip off. Decorate with the sprinkles. Return the eggs to the waxed paper. Chill until set. Store in an airtight container in the refrigerator. Makes 16 eggs |
